Transaction 142e7ba89275df856d19f1603fd197171b7cffcd5a644418f1a20027ba3adc5a

1 Input
2 Outputs
  • 142e7ba89275df856d19f1603fd197171b7cffcd5a644418f1a20027ba3adc5a:0
  • value  68035471
    address  3BrZkPdJsSTK5RZihqF1sjaw3s9kuuu8jA
  • 142e7ba89275df856d19f1603fd197171b7cffcd5a644418f1a20027ba3adc5a:1
  • value  873341
    address  1MgAKFsk9XzonitQvEYgu3udy62pvui2oZ